الوصف: In this study, the protective effects of vanillin were evaluated against carbon tetrachloride (CCl 4 )-induced kidney damages in Wistar albino rats. CCl 4 (1 ml/kg, intraperitoneally [i.p.]) caused a significant induction of renal disorder, oxidative damage and DNA fragmentation as evidenced by increased plasma creatinine, urea and uric acid levels, increased lipid peroxidation (malondialdehyde [MDA]) and protein carbonyl. Furthermore, glutathione levels, catalase, superoxide dismutase, glutathione transferase and glutathione peroxidase activities were significantly decreased. A smear without ladder formation on agarose gel was also shown, indicating random DNA degradation. Pretreatment of rats with vanillin (150 mg/kg/day, i.p.), for 3 consecutive days before CCl 4 injection, protected kidney against the increase of MDA and degradation of membrane proteins compared to CCl 4 -treated rats and exhibited marked prevention against CCl 4 -induced nephropathology, oxidative stress and DNA damage. Kidney histological sections showed glomerular hypertrophy and tubular dilatation in CCl 4 -treated rats, however, in vanillin pretreated rats, these histopathological changes were less important and present a similar structure to that of control rats. These data indicated the protective role of vanillin against CCl 4 -induced nephrotoxicity and suggested its significant contribution of these beneficial effects.
